#baee90 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#baee90 is composed of 72.9% red, 93.3%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.5%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 93.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 74.9%. #baee90 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#75dd21.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#baee90

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040801 is the darkest color, while #f9f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#baee90

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bfc2bc is the less saturated color, while #b8fd81 is the most saturated one.
